Essential Features of Professional Incubation Systems

Temperature Control Mechanisms

The most critical feature of quality egg incubators for sale is their precise temperature control system. Modern incubators utilize sophisticated thermostats and heating elements to maintain the optimal temperature range of 37.5°C to 37.8°C (99.5°F to 100.4°F). Even minor temperature fluctuations can significantly impact embryo development and hatch rates.

Advanced models incorporate multiple temperature sensors and microprocessor-controlled heating systems that respond instantly to any environmental changes. This level of precision ensures consistent heat distribution throughout the incubation chamber, preventing cold or hot spots that could affect development.

Humidity Management Systems

Proper humidity levels are essential for successful hatching, and modern incubators excel in this aspect. Most professional-grade egg incubators for sale feature integrated humidity control systems with automatic water replenishment. These systems maintain relative humidity levels between 45-65% during the first 18 days of incubation, then increase to 65-70% during the final days before hatching.

Digital humidity sensors provide real-time monitoring, while specialized water reservoirs and ventilation systems work together to create ideal moisture conditions. This precise control prevents issues like sticky chicks or dehydrated embryos that can occur with improper humidity levels.

Advanced Automation and Monitoring Capabilities

Automated Turning Mechanisms

Regular egg turning is vital for proper embryo development, and contemporary egg incubators for sale feature sophisticated turning systems. These mechanisms typically rotate eggs at least six times daily, preventing the embryo from sticking to the shell membrane and ensuring uniform development.

Advanced models offer programmable turning schedules and variable turning angles, allowing users to customize settings for different species and breeding requirements. Some systems even provide gentle rolling motions that more closely mimic natural hen behavior.

Specialized Features for Enhanced Performance

Ventilation and Air Quality Control

Proper ventilation is crucial for successful incubation, and modern units incorporate advanced airflow management systems. Fresh air circulation helps remove excess carbon dioxide and maintain optimal oxygen levels for developing embryos. Premium egg incubators for sale feature adjustable ventilation ports and filtered air intake systems to ensure clean, properly circulated air throughout the incubation period.

These systems often include carbon dioxide sensors and automatic ventilation adjustments, creating ideal conditions for embryo development while preventing the buildup of harmful gases.

Sanitation and Biosecurity Features

Maintaining a clean incubation environment is essential for achieving high hatch rates. Modern incubators incorporate antimicrobial materials and easy-to-clean surfaces that resist bacterial growth. Many egg incubators for sale feature removable trays and components that can be thoroughly sanitized between hatching cycles.

Advanced models may include UV sterilization systems or specialized coating materials that inhibit microbial growth, providing an extra layer of protection for developing embryos.

Frequently Asked Questions

What factors most influence incubator hatch rates?

The most critical factors affecting hatch rates are consistent temperature control, proper humidity levels, regular egg turning, and adequate ventilation. Quality egg incubators for sale should maintain precise control over these parameters throughout the entire incubation period.

How do digital controls improve incubation success?

Digital control systems provide precise monitoring and adjustment of critical parameters, maintain detailed records of incubation conditions, and often allow for remote monitoring. This level of control helps optimize conditions and troubleshoot any issues that may arise during the incubation process.

What maintenance is required for optimal incubator performance?

Regular maintenance includes cleaning and sanitizing between hatching cycles, checking and calibrating sensors, ensuring proper water levels in humidity systems, and verifying the accuracy of temperature controls.
